Are they trying to steer Matvei Michkov to a certain team?

Sammi Silber of The Hockey News: Reports have the Washington Capitals seriously eyeing Matvei Michkov if he falls to them at No. 8 according to a report on Match.TV from an ‘expert source’ close to teams drafting in the top 10. The San Jose Sharks at No. 4 could be another team eyeing Michkov.

Michkov was also told not to talk to NHL team reps as he’s under contract with SKA for the next couple of years.

“No one will be confused that he dismissed the representatives of NHL teams that came to him in Russia. If he doesn’t want to, he won’t communicate… he was told not to talk to overseas representatives, so he doesn’t speak,” the expert said in the translated interview. “This is clear to the teams queue… there are a million factors besides talent.”

Elliotte Friedman also reported that it’s becoming impossible for teams to talk to Michkov.

Are they trying to steer Michkov to a certain team at next week’s draft? The Capitals have shown they aren’t afraid to take risks on drafting players under KHL contract – see Ivan Miroshnichenko at No. 20 last year and Evgeny Kuznetsov.
